HOMEWORK POLICY

Homework


Reading
Students are expected to read five times a week (Monday-Thursday and one time over the weekend) for at least 15-20 minutes.  As the year goes on students will be completing a “Thinkmark” to reflect on their reading and practice the skills we are working on in class.


Xtra Math
Students are expected to complete Xtra Math four times a week.  This practice needs to be completed on different days.  (The week for Xtra Math starts on Monday and ends Sunday.)


Other Homework
Usually, there will also be an additional math homework assignment Monday-Thursday.  This typically will be a worksheet or an assignment from the math workbook.  Periodically, there may be a social studies or science assignment.


Weekends
Any homework that is given over the weekend will typically be reading for 15-20 minutes, completing a session of Xtra Math if necessary, and getting specific papers signed (learning log, test, etc.).


Highlighted Work
On some returned work there may be items that are highlighted.  Items that may be highlighted are words that are misspelled that I expect students to be spelling correctly, incomplete sentences, and improper capitalization/punctuation.  The students need to correct these highlighted items for homework and return the paper the next day.
